Etimoloji
Phono-semantic compound (形聲 /形声, OC *daŋʔ): semantic 木 + phonetic 丈 (OC *daŋʔ). Thought to be the same word as 丈 (OC *daŋʔ) "gentleman, older man, husband", i.e. "someone who walks with, or leans on, a staff"; though unlikely. According to Schuessler (2007), this is an areal word. Compare Mizo tiang (“staff, stick, crutch”), Old Khmer toŋ (“shaft, stock, shank”), -toṅa (“stock, stem, stick”), and…
